Web7 Dec 2024 · Sundew Plants. Credit: (krstrbrt/Shutterstock) Sundews are the biggest group of the carnivore plant kingdom. With approximately 130 species, these unusual-looking plants can be as small as a coin or grow to be the size of a small bush.
